The Rider (2018) is a Western drama that explores the life of Brady, a talented young cowboy whose rodeo career ends after a severe head injury. Set on a Native American reservation in South Dakota, the film delves into themes of identity and resilience in a contemporary Western context.

Brady Jandreau, who plays the lead, is not a traditional professional actor; he portrays a fictionalized version of himself, bringing real-life experience to the role.
The Rider was filmed on location in South Dakota, primarily on the Rosebud Sioux Reservation, which adds to the film's authentic portrayal of the setting.
Chloé Zhao directed the film, using non-professional actors and a blend of documentary and narrative techniques to create a naturalistic and intimate portrayal.

While it incorporates elements of the Western genre, The Rider emphasizes contemporary issues, identity, and cultural context within a Native American community rather than traditional frontier stories.
